## Changed defaults

Heads up: the Ledgerline tax-rate lookup cache now defaults to a 15-minute TTL instead of 24 hours. Turns out rates in the Veldt County sandbox were going stale mid-demo, which was embarrassing. Eviction is now LRU rather than FIFO, and the cache warms on boot. If you're reviewing, check that nothing hardcodes the old TTL. The new defaults land as follows.

deployment values, bajop-taweg:
holwyn:
  log_level: debug
  metrics_host: metrics.holwyn.zemvarsys.internal
  pool_size: 32

Cron drift on the Larkspur release train usually traces back to the build hosts syncing against the stale Kettleworth time source. Compare scheduled vs. actual fire times in the dispatcher log, and flag anything drifting past 90 seconds before cutting a release. The drift dashboard and escalation matrix are on the internal page here.

wiki page, bagep-hawef: https://harbor.orvextech.corp/settings/pipeline/pages/board/build/job/board/a16c9d588653b36356696de8

If your plugin contributes custom ranking signals to Querrel, please read the tuning notes carefully before shipping. Relevance weights are stored per-tenant, and changes propagate through a nightly recalibration job; untested boosts can distort results for every downstream plugin. All experimental weight sets must be written to the staging relevance store, never production. To inspect current weights, run your queries against the staging store, which you can reach using the connection string below.

database URL for bahop-yagep: mssql://sildor_svc:35ha7jz@db-fb6d.nelvrodyn.example:5432/casath

Capacity note for whoever's on call: the Tallgrass billing worker now does blue-green deploys, which means for a few minutes we run two full fleets side by side. That doubles queue consumers, so watch the invoice lock table — it's the usual choke point. Don't scale the green side past the blue side's count or you'll starve the ledger writer. Keep the cutover window short. Current settings we've landed on are below.

tuning table, faweg-kahag:
WEIGHTS = {
    "quenion": 493,
    "kelys": 441,
    "sileth": 558,
    "druiel": 1024,
    "holox": 397,
}